If you are looking for free fonts to use for a logo design in 2024, there are several high-quality options available that carry open-source or commercial-friendly licenses. Recommended Free Fonts for Logo Design (2024 Trends)

Work Sans: A versatile, modern sans-serif that is excellent for professional and tech-oriented logos.

Plus Jakarta Sans: A contemporary font that offers a clean, geometric look suitable for 2024 design trends. xxvidoe 2024 logo design font free work

Alegreya: A serif font that provides an elegant and traditional feel, perfect for brands wanting to convey sophistication.

Rethink Sans: Known for its readability and modern appeal in digital branding.

Bona Nova: A refined serif option that works well for editorial or luxury brand identities. Where to Find and Use Free Fonts

Google Fonts: All fonts on Google Fonts are open-source and free for commercial use, including logo design.

Canva: Offers a wide selection of free commercially licensed fonts like Amethysta Regular and Old Standard TT. For a modern video platform logo in 2024,

Adobe Express: Provides access to various serif and sans-serif typefaces such as Garamond and Bodoni for branding. Licensing Tips for Logo Work

Check Commercial Rights: Always verify that a "free" font is licensed for "commercial use" specifically. Some fonts are only free for personal projects.

Software Licenses: Many default fonts in programs like Microsoft Word are free to use in your final designs if you have a valid software license, though you cannot sell the font files themselves.

Logo Generators: Platforms like Design.com offer free templates and AI tools, but high-resolution or premium downloads may require a subscription.


Phase 3: Avoiding Legal Pitfalls with "Free Work"

The term "free work" is dangerous. It usually means two things: Phase 3: Avoiding Legal Pitfalls with "Free Work"

  1. You are using a font that is Free for Commercial Use (OFL or Public Domain).
  2. You are doing the design labor yourself without hiring a professional.

Warning: Do not use "Personal Use Only" fonts for a logo. If "xxvidoe" becomes a registered brand in 2024, the font creator can sue you. Stick to verified sources like Google Fonts (Open Sans, Oswald, Michroma) or FontSquirrel (100% free for commercial use).
